使用mysql的朋友有時候會遇到表名稱不區分大小寫的情況,導致匯入資料或者備份資料庫很麻煩。
如何設定mysql資料庫表名區分大小寫呢,配置如下:
一、修改mysql的配置檔案my.ini
my.ini檔案中加入
character_set_server=utf8
lower_case_table_names=2
二、解除安裝mysql服務
三、安裝mysql服務
切換到mysql的命令列,執行安裝命令
設定mysql資料庫表名不區分大小寫
最近因為乙個新的業務模組,因此使用到到msyql資料庫。我對接的技術開發中心的同事因為對錶名 欄位名大小寫使用特別不規範,查詢的時候 乙個表名很經常大寫 小寫 大寫,因此讓我將資料庫設定為對錶名不區分大小寫。mysql資料庫的表的欄位名是不區分大小寫的,設定表名不區分,可以在 資料庫的配置檔案中新增...
Ubuntu中mysql設定表名不區分大小寫
最近在公司優化乙個android專案,服務端已經部署到正式環境中,不能直接在正式環境中測試,需要部署一套測試的環境,後台又比較忙,於是自己來了,在ubuntu上安裝好jdk,tomcat和mysql後,準備開始部署啦。發現乙個問題,通過hibernate自動生成的有些表的名字全部變成了大寫,而在wi...
linux中mysql8設定不區分表名大小寫
找到linux中mysql配置檔案 my.cnf 命令 which mysqld 命令 usr sbin mysqld verbose help grep a 1 default options 在 etc my.cnf中的mysqld節點下新增 lower case table names 1 表...